Hy all, I recently tried to compare two Float which apparently should be (nearly) the same. I have to following excerpt:
a := (Float halfPi / 2) tan a = 1.0
The comparison evaluates to false, although it should be 1.0. How do I compare Floats so I get useful results?
I'm using Squeak 3.8.18beta3U VM and the Squeak3.10.2-7179-basic.image on Mac OS X 10.5 with an Intel Core 2 Duo.
Don't they teach you anything in Bern? ;-)
Floats are approximations. You can't meaningfully compare them for equality. One way is to use
(a - b) abs < epsilon
